Verdict

The Mick Halford-trained HAZRAN has been solid and consistent but out of luck when finding one better in four starts this term. The Lope De Vega colt can get off the mark at the sixth attempt getting the better of Patrick Sarsfield on debut for the Joseph O'Brien yard who will have to overcome a 395 day lay-off here. Prisoner's Dilema, third of 13 beaten 4L at Killarney in July and three-race maiden Ambitious Approach can battle for the minor honours. Dance Jupiter who ran well on debut at Killarney in August is not to be taken lightly.
